Emma Stone looked stunning in a white blazer dress at the Cannes Film Festival photocall for Kinds Of Kindness. She paired the dress with a black belt and strappy heels, showing off her famous physique. Margaret Qualley and Hunter Schafer also attended the event, with Margaret wearing an oversized white hat and Chanel-inspired heels, and Hunter opting for a thigh-skimming white frilled mini dress.

The film premiered at the Cannes Film Festival, with Emma collaborating again with director Yorgos Lanthimos. The movie is described as a triptych fable, following different characters trying to take control of their lives. Emma won her second Oscar for Best Actress after working with Lanthimos on Poor Things.
